    Name: Crags

    Description: Crags can be considered spider-like in appearance, with multiple sets of long and sharp legs extending from their shriveled thorax. At their front, they have a pair what seems to be hands with long fingers. They possess a pair of insect wings, though they are much too small to allow the crags flight. On the very back of their thorax is a spinneret, where the crags produce a tough, sticky web. Their outer body is made up of a weak, seemingly shriveled exoskeleton. They have small mandibles and from 30-40 red eyes. Above their eyes is a large opening, which the crag can wildly spew instantly igniting gas from, usually as a form of last resort self-defense.

    Behavior: Crags tend to live in large bunches within their nests, often located in dark, rarely explored caves. They are extremely territorial, and will not hesitate to attack anything that enters what they consider theirs.

    Tamability: Crags are not tamable, and will fight to their demise.

    Where is it found?: Crags are found in the deepest parts of cave systems and often nest near magma pools.

    Rarity: The deeper you get into a cave system and the more possible it will be to encounter a nest of Crags, even more so if there is a nearby source of magma, where they are most comfortable.

    Diet: Crags are carnivorous, and will devour any who are unlucky enough to be snagged in their webs.

    Products?: Their webs can be harvested for whatever uses one may find.

    Reproduction: Female crags lay eggs in large bunches, which are then fertilized by the males. After around six months, the eggs will hatch. Only a fraction of those born will survive to adulthood.

    Size: They are around three feet in height, and four feet in width.

    Weight:
    A fully grown male will weigh around 30lbs.

    Lifespan: Crags live an average of five years.

    Abilities:
    [*] Crags can spew flammable gas which immediately ignites upon exit from a hole above their many eyes.

    [*] Their several eyes give them wide vision.

    [*] They often walks along their webs that are very spread out thickly webbed throughout their territory, which will alert them if anyone or anything moves one. Due to this, they have amazing awareness, so long as they are traversing a web.

    [*] They can be somewhat smart, and can spark a slight flame on their webs. They use this to set traps when they can sense a more formidable foe approaching.

    Flaws:
    [*] Crags have a wide range of view, though their vision is actually very poor.

    [*] As mentioned, their fire is a form of last resort self-defense. This is due to the fact that crags are very sluggish beings, and have little control over the flames that are produced. When under great danger, they will release all their pent up flammable gas to ignite a large flame. This will often lead the crags to igniting themselves, leading them to die by their own defense. If in their hives, they have the chance of lighting their various webs ablaze as well, which can burn an entire nest to ash.
